What this SIRIUS size S2 contactor does in a panel

The screw-type terminals on the main current circuit accept solid wire from 0.25 to 2.5 mm² and stranded from 0.75 to 25 mm² — enough range to land a 16 mm² motor feeder without lugging down. The 24 VAC 50/60 Hz coil pulls the contactor in across a 0.8 to 1.1 times rated voltage window at 50 Hz, and 0.85 to 1.1 at 60 Hz. That means it holds in during a sag down to about 19 V at 50 Hz, but drops out reliably below that — useful for brownout ride-through in a line that sees voltage dips. Rated for motor duty at 11 kW at 500 V and 9.5 kW at 690 V, this contactor handles the full-load current of a 15 HP 460 V motor or a 12.5 HP 600 V motor in AC-3 service. The switching frequency tops out at 1 000 operations per hour in AC-3, so it keeps up with a cycling conveyor or pump start-stop sequence without overheating the coil or arc chamber.

Switching capacity — what the voltage-current pairs tell you

The contactor's rated operational current varies by voltage and duty. At 24 V it switches 10 A; at 230 V it switches 6 A; at 400 V it switches 3 A. These are the thermal current ratings for the main contacts in AC-1 service — resistive loads like heaters or lighting banks. For motor loads (AC-3), the power ratings at 500 V (11 kW) and 690 V (9.5 kW) are the numbers that govern the real-world fit. The arc-extinguishing system clears a fault in 10 to 15 ms arcing time, with a DC dropout delay of 20 to 30 ms. That's fast enough to keep downstream overload relays from nuisance-tripping on a contactor weld, but slow enough to avoid inductive kickback issues on the coil suppression circuit.

The IP20 front face and IP00 terminal area mean it's panel-protected — the enclosure provides the washdown or dust seal, not the contactor itself.
